Advantages of Employing a Registered Agent

Utilizing a registered agent provides business owners with a trustworthy way to ensure compliance with state regulations. A certified registered agent acts as the appointed representative for receiving important legal documents, such as service of process notifications and official correspondence. This helps prevent missed deadlines and potential legal complications, which can be especially critical for maintaining good standing with state authorities.

Another notable advantage of employing a registered agent is the secrecy it offers. By appointing a registered agent, business owners can keep their personal addresses off public records, thereby reducing the risk of unsolicited contacts and protecting personal information. This is especially beneficial for small business owners and sole proprietors who may conduct business from home and desire to maintain their privacy.

Licensed Representative Fees and Charges

When choosing a registered representative, it is important to assess the costs and charges associated with their services. Licensed representative services generally vary in price according to the company and the scope of services available. On average, the annual cost for a qualified designated agent can range from $a hundred to $three hundred. Certain companies include supplementary features, such as annual compliance services and records handling, that could cause higher fees.

Changes and Compliance Obligations

When running a business, understanding the changes and compliance obligations for registered agents is crucial to maintaining good standing with state governments. Registered agents are accountable for receiving important legal documents and notices on behalf of the company, making it imperative to have reliable representation. If a business decides to change its registered agent, they must adhere to state-specific procedures, which typically include filing a registered agent change form and notifying the previous agent.

In addition to handling legal document delivery, registered agents play a significant role in ensuring that companies meet their compliance obligations. This includes providing prompt notifications about annual report filing deadlines and other critical compliance reminders. Neglect to comply with these obligations can lead to penalties, including fines and the potential loss of corporate status.
